National Regional Qualified Dispensing Optician – West Yorkshire
 
 
My Client one of the leading Optical Domiciliary Companies is looking to recruit an experienced Qualified Dispensing Optician to work as a National Regional Dispensing Optician for the North. This is a Monday to Friday position; the role will involve supporting their optometrists and working on your own visiting patients in their own homes and within nursing and care homes.  You will be competent in all areas of dispensing including low vision patients and aftercare, also in the management of information, including all NHS forms, daily company reports and information technologies. You will also be a confident driver as the role will involve quite a bit of travelling and on occasions you will be required to cover other geographical areas and be away from home from time to time..
 
As a Regional Dispensing Optician, you will cover areas across the North of the UK with significant patient demand. You will be ideally based in the West Yorkshire region, this role involves travel and offers you the chance to make a real difference in communities that need it most. You will be at the forefront of their mission to bring eye care to those who can't easily access it, embodying the company’s commitment to care without boundaries.
 
You will have the opportunity to help our most vulnerable patients with their eyesight in the comfort of their own environments. You’ll encounter a range of conditions and increased pathology, making the role clinically engaging and a refreshing change from the familiar test room environment. You will deliver our life-changing service, supporting our patients and providing vital eye care to people who may struggle to get to the high street unaided.
